Output 3891c87f12bedbf57ca53f830a247c3d0ab132a7bf1aed1ecd6516f495e290d9:36

value
589091
script pubkey
OP_HASH160 OP_PUSHBYTES_20 468d27b384d89e986dfcc7e93b6bc9a735a85a97 OP_EQUAL
address
3884KbhFYABuTqCTN3jLAUgHDtoWg9Wj8W
transaction
3891c87f12bedbf57ca53f830a247c3d0ab132a7bf1aed1ecd6516f495e290d9
spent
true